The observer pattern is a software design pattern in which an object, called the subject, maintains a list of its dependents, called observers, and notifies them automatically of any state changes, usually by calling one of their methods.

Factory Pattern Method Basics• Creational Pattern• Which object to create• It lets a class defer instantiation to subclasses.• Absolutely all constructors should be private or protected• Also known as Virtual Constructor. 6. When to consider?• When we have a class that implements an interface but not sure which object, which concrete instantiation / implementation need to return.• When we need to separate instantiation from the representation.• When we have lots of select and switch statements for deciding which concrete class to create and return. 7. Factory SaysDefine an interface for creating an object, but let subclasses decide which class to instantiate 8. Problem without Factory Method Pattern 9. Solution Applying Factory Method Pattern 10. The Raspberry Pi 5 was announced on October 2023. This new version of the popular embedded device comes with a new iteration of Broadcom’s VideoCore GPU platform, and was released with a fully open source driver stack, developed by Igalia. The presentation will discuss some of the major changes required to support this new Video Core iteration, the challenges we faced in the process and the solutions we provided in order to deliver conformant OpenGL ES and Vulkan drivers. The talk will also cover the next steps for the open source Raspberry Pi 5 graphics stack.
